Two Senior Citizens Dead After E-Trike Swept Away by Floodwaters in Camarines Sur

Two senior citizens lost their lives after their e-trike was swept away by floodwaters at a spillway in Barangay Biong, Cabusao, Camarines Sur.

The victims, identified as Jessie Delos Santos and Jun Grimploma, were found lifeless early morning on December 2, 2024.

According to Local Disaster Risk Reduction and Management Office (LDRRMO) head Jose Reyes III, Delos Santos was discovered at 4:00 AM, while Grimploma was found at 7:15 AM.

The incident occurred amid heavy rains caused by the shear line and the Intertropical Convergence Zone (ITCZ) that triggered widespread flooding in the province.

The victims were returning home from a church service in Legazpi City when their e-trike, carrying four senior citizens, was caught in the strong floodwaters.

Two other passengers were rescued immediately, but the strong current prevented the recovery of Delos Santos and Grimploma in time.

Reyes advised residents, especially in flood-prone and low-lying areas, to heed pre-emptive evacuation orders and avoid crossing flooded areas during heavy rains.
